JJ Husker Posted February 2, 2023 Share Posted February 2, 2023 Watched a couple WWII movies on Netflix recently. Narvik. Based on a true story, set in Norway. Enjoyed this one quite a bit and it was a fresh story. The battle for Narvik was actually Hitler’s first loss of the war. I thought some of the dialog and acting was a little off and didn’t particularly care where they went with the associated love story but it was a good flick. Operation Mincemeat. Also based on a true story. This one was more about clandestine spy work and feeding Hitler disinformation. Well acted interesting story. I just wish they would’ve told a little better more complete story or focused a bit less on the love/affair story. It seemed a little choppy. Worth the time though if you find the lengths and detail they went to fool Hitler interesting. 2 Quote Link to comment
